The DH came into the hotel room after his meeting and said "we are going to dinner with the guys tonight to a place called JOES BAR & GRILL. It sounded casual and it was as far as atmosphere but the FOOD was anything BUT "casual" it was spectacular!


THE STAFF there is FRIENDLY, HELPFUL and most of all EFFICIENT......


In addition they have an outside BAR & GRILL complete with a fireplace and an ambiance that is out of this world! It overlooks a MARSHLAND! this is where my picture of the cattails was taken ...... right from this outside grill........



FROM THE OUTSIDE BAR there is a MARSH





behind the marsh were beautiful White Herons grazing








the DH is sitting at the bar ordering a margarita........





NOW..................... HERE IS THE BEST PART! Behind the PORCH and BAR there was a RAMP

AS YOU CAN SEE THE RAMP WAS QUITE LARGE......... the bartender threw out pieces of bread to the top of the ramp and the birds would swoop in to eat. People could watch the action from their tables (they have a screened in section right in front of this)







This is a little cutie pie that we met, she was on vacation and had just gotten back from the water park, her parent brought her and her brother to this restaurant EVERY YEAR..................... to see............








THE RACCOONS that live in the marsh and use the ramp to play on and come FEED at the restaurant daily! HOW COOL IS THAT? I loved watching them and got lucky enough to get this picture!

NOW I have to tell you I got the SHRIMP AND GRITS which was out of this WORLD GOOD!
if you have never had this dish , you have to try it, USING STONE GROUND GRITS ONLY with large shrimp and a cajun sauce! I know it doesn't SOUND GOOD but 2 people that tried it that night (including the DH who swears he "hates" grits) LOVED IT!


if you are searching for a recipe to make it yourself, here are some important parts of the recipe
ANDOUILLE SAUSAGE
STONE GROUND GRITS (not instant, it isn't the same)
MEDIUM to LARGE BAR-B-QUED (not texas or NC, bbq but cajun bbq - big difference)
GRAVY should have gravy over it (bbq gravy) for dipping!
